Position Overview
Gerson Lehrman Group is seeking a Manager/Senior Associate to join the GLG Public Equity Client Solutions team in Hong Kong or Shanghai. The Manager/Senior Associate will help to drive the growth of GLG's business and work with clients to fulfil their primary research needs with a focus on TMT, particularly Hardware/ Software/ Auto/ Energy.
Key Responsibilities Include But Not Limited To
The Manager/Senior Associate will work closely with the Greater China Public Team based in Greater China, to provide clients with thorough and timely project support and connect clients to the most relevant subject matter experts in the TMT industry.Be responsible for managing a book of TMT clients from top tier long-only funds and investment banks and drive their usage.Facilitate educational interactions between GLG Network Members and our clients, enable our clients to make more informed and confident investment decisions. The Manager/Senior Associate needs to analyze client requests, build and qualify primary populations of topic experts, and work with internal partners to develop customized interactions for clients. Most GLG client/expert interactions consist of telephone consultations, but also may consist of in-depth engagements, in-person interaction, survey and tour, etc.Play a leadership role in generating TMT industry content and programming live in-person and virtual events. The Manager/Senior Associate will organise and host small group conversations between GLG Network Members (particularly international senior KOL tech experts) and GLG clients on equity market hot topics and programme private meetings for GLG Network Member at client offices.Enhance the GLG expert network in the TMT space. Developing and managing relationships with GLG's most respected thought leaders in the TMT industry, as well as recruiting new senior executives and leading consultants into the GLG network through research, networking, and direct outreach.Team-wide collaboration. The Manager/Senior Associate is expected to work closely with our Sales and Business Development team, as well as other research professionals to develop customized products and expert services for GLG clients.

About GLG / Gerson Lehrman Group
GLG is the world's insight network. Our clients rely on GLG's global team to connect with powerful insight across fields from our network of approximately 1 million experts (and the hundreds of new experts we recruit every day).
We serve thousands of the world's best businesses, from Fortune 500 corporations to leading technology companies to professional services firms and financial institutions. We connect our clients to the world's largest and most varied source of first-hand expertise, including executives, scientists, academics, former public-sector leaders, and the foremost subject matter specialists.
GLG's industry-leading compliance framework allows clients to learn in a structured, auditable, and transparent way, consistent with their own internal compliance obligations and the highest professional ethical standards. Our compliance standards are a major competitive differentiator and key component of the company's culture.
